How can i select the duplicate values
Hi experts ,
how can i find the duplicate values from the table. i want to display the all duplicate the rows.
1. Table Structure :-
CREATE TABLE CIF_MIGRATE
LINE_NO NUMBER(10),
ACCT_NO VARCHAR2(20 BYTE),
BRANCH_ID VARCHAR2(1 BYTE),
CUSTOMER_NAME VARCHAR2(100 BYTE),
FATHER_NAME VARCHAR2(100 BYTE),
GF_NAME VARCHAR2(100 BYTE),
TOTAL VARCHAR2(100 BYTE),
STATUS VARCHAR2(100 BYTE),
CUSTOMER_TYPE VARCHAR2(10 BYTE),
GENDER VARCHAR2(10 BYTE)
) 2. Sample Data:-
SET DEFINE OFF;
Insert into CIF_MIGRATE
(LINE_NO, BRANCH_ID, CUSTOMER_NAME, CUSTOMER_TYPE)
Values
(72, '1', 'Addis Belay Construction Material Rental', 'C');
Insert into CIF_MIGRATE
(LINE_NO, BRANCH_ID, CUSTOMER_NAME, CUSTOMER_TYPE)
Values
(73, '1', 'Addis Belay Construction Material Rental', 'C');
SET DEFINE OFF;
Insert into CIF_MIGRATE
(LINE_NO, BRANCH_ID, CUSTOMER_NAME, FATHER_NAME, CUSTOMER_TYPE, GENDER)
Values
(2869, '1', 'Abraham', 'Fiseha',
'I', 'Male');
Insert into CIF_MIGRATE
(LINE_NO, BRANCH_ID, CUSTOMER_NAME, FATHER_NAME, CUSTOMER_TYPE, GENDER)
Values
(2870, '9', 'Abraham', 'Fiseha',
'I', 'Male');
Insert into CIF_MIGRATE
(LINE_NO, BRANCH_ID, CUSTOMER_NAME, FATHER_NAME, GF_NAME, CUSTOMER_TYPE, GENDER)
Values
(2872, '9', 'Abraham', 'Baraki',
'Medehniye', 'I', 'Female');
Insert into CIF_MIGRATE
(LINE_NO, BRANCH_ID, CUSTOMER_NAME, FATHER_NAME, GF_NAME, CUSTOMER_TYPE, GENDER)
Values
(2873, '1', 'Abraham', 'Geber kirstos',
'gebre medihin', 'I', 'Female');
Insert into CIF_MIGRATE
(LINE_NO, BRANCH_ID, CUSTOMER_NAME, FATHER_NAME, GF_NAME, CUSTOMER_TYPE)
Values
(2874, '1', 'Abraham', 'Gebre egziabher',
'Negussie', 'I');
COMMIT;4. My requirement is i need display all the duplication customer
CUSTOMER_NAME FATHER_NAME,GF_NAME
Addis Belay Construction Material Rental
Addis Belay Construction Material Rental
Abraham Fiseha
Abraham Fiseha5. I tried below query but i cant reach what i want exactly
SELECT CUSTOMER_NAME,FATHER_NAME,GF_NAME
FROM CIF_MIGRATE
GROUP BY CUSTOMER_NAME,FATHER_NAME,GF_NAME
HAVING COUNT (*) > 1kindly suggest me the solution
Thanks
Arun
Hi,
You're on the right track using COUNT (*), but, for this job, you want the analytic COUNT, not the aggregate COUNT.
"GROUP BY x, y, z" means that the result set will only contain 1 row for each distinct combination of x, y and z. Most aggregate functions (including COUNT) have analytic counterparts that get the same results without reducing the number of rows.
Here's one way you can use the analytic COUNT function:
WITH got_cnt AS
SELECT customer_name
, father_name
, gf_name
, COUNT (*) OVER ( PARTITION BY customer_name
, father_name
, gf_name
) AS cnt
FROM cif_migrate
SELECT customer_name
, father_name
, gf_name
FROM got_cnt
WHERE cnt > 1
;PARTITION BY in analytic functions corresponds to GROUP BY in aggregate functions.
Similar Messages
-
How can we select the highest value from 3 disfferent #defined values???
Hello,
Sometimes I come across the requirement of having the program automatically select the highest value
among several defined preprocessor command statements. For example:
#include "stdio.h"
#include <math.h>
#define _K_BUF_OTHERS 20
#define _k_BUF_ENV_TAGS 30
#define _k_BUF_REGS 40
#define _k_MAX(x, y, z) (max((max(x, y)), z))
int main(){
unsigned int u;
u = _k_MAX(_k_BUF_OTHERS,_k_BUF_ENV_TAGS, _k_BUF_REGS);
return 0;
In the sample above we have three (3) different define statements called :
_k_BUF_OTHERS
_k_BUF_ENV_TAGS
_k_BUF_REGS
but at any given time in certain C modules (In this case above, the main.c module) I require for the program to know
which of the three is the highest and get that highest value so I can use it downstream of my code. In this case the highest would be 40. So therefore putting the following macro anywhere in my code should make a text substitution of the macro's value
and return 40 to u:
u = _k_MAX(_k_BUF_OTHERS, _k_BUF_ENV_TAGS, _k_BUF_REGS);
But I can't even compile the program!
Here's the error I get in VC++:
1>------ Build started: Project: MinMax, Configuration: Debug Win32 ------
1> Source1.cpp
1>c:\c++_tests\minmax\minmax\source1.cpp(15): error C3861: 'max': identifier not found
1>c:\c++_tests\minmax\minmax\source1.cpp(15): error C3861: 'max': identifier not found
========== Build: 0 succeeded, 1 failed, 0 up-to-date, 0 skipped ==========
Can someone please have a look and see what I am doing wrong.
All help appreciated...
Thanks
rOn 4/12/2015 4:30 PM, roberto wrote:
1>c:\c++_tests\minmax\minmax\source1.cpp(15): error C3861: 'max': identifier not found
So implement or #define one. C standard library doesn't provide a function named "max".
Igor Tandetnik -
Hi,
I have an analog signal connected with a threshold peak detector. The counted peaks shall be divided by the total time of the recorded signal. My problem is, I don't know how to connect just the the x-values, i.e. the time component of the signal, to the divide command. I have no idea how to "split" the signal so that I don't have the whole signal but just the time in seconds as an output of the measured or filtered signal sub-VI, respectively.
Does anyone have a hint?
Thanks for your help,
PhilippHi Phillipp,
do you mean you have a waveform and you want to get the components? In this case "Get Waveform Components" should work.
Mike -
<blockquote>Locked by Moderator as a duplicate/re-post.
Please continue the discussion in this thread: [tiki-view_forum_thread.php?comments_parentId=702631&forumId=1]
Thanks - c</blockquote>
== Issue
==
I have a problem with my bookmarks, cookies, history or settings
== Description
==
How can I get the default value of a particular preference in FireFox?.
I know I can see the default value for some of the preferences in about:config but, I need a programatic way to get the default value.
I see some that there are values for preferences in firefox.cs but I am not certain that these are being used as the default values for preferences. prefs.js in user's profile only has the updated values and not the default values.
Any help towards acheiving this programtically is greatly appreciated.
If the default values are stored in a file, kindly let me know the format in which it is stored for me to parse it programatically.
== User Agent
==
Mozilla/4.0 (compatible; MSIE 8.0; Windows NT 6.1; Win64; x64; Trident/4.0; .NET CLR 2.0.50727; SLCC2; .NET CLR 3.5.30729; .NET CLR 3.0.30729; Media Center PC 6.0)Dear Friend,
Here when you have the callableSattement as ?=proc(?), the first ? is an output parameter. So you should register it as out parameter using registeroutparameter.
Then you can get the value from the outparameter using callablestatement.getXXX().
Try that way.
For free tral versions of JDBC Drivers go to www.Atinav.com -
How can I select the existing worksheet while using OLE2 to open the template workboo
Source:
application:=ole2.create_obj('Excel.Application');
workbooks:=ole2.get_obj_property(application,'Workbooks');
args := ole2.create_arglist;
ole2.add_arg(args, 'c:\RptTemplate.xlt');
workbook:=ole2.invoke_obj(workbooks,'Open',args);
ole2.destroy_arglist(args);
worksheets:=ole2.get_obj_property(application,'Worksheets');
args := ole2.create_arglist;
ole2.add_arg(args, 'Sheet1');
worksheet :=ole2.invoke_obj(worksheets,'Select',args);
ole2.destroy_arglist(args);
Problem:
1. While executing the above code, error -305500 occurs after executing "worksheet := ole2.invoke_obj(worksheets','Select',args)". How can I select the sheet i wanted in the template ??
2. As I refer to the forms on-line document, it stated that the ole2 programmers documentation can provide all object types and methods that can be used with the OLE2. Does any link can provided to download the specified documentation ??The error is probably that your Worksheets variable is actually empty. Looking at your code I think the problem is that you try and get the value of the worksheets collection from the application then you should try and get it from the Workbooks object.
-
How can I avoid the null values in cross tab?
How can I avoid the null values in cross tab?
Hello Anindita,
Let me explain you the problem in detail.
I have selected User and Program as rows in the cross tab. In Summarized Field I am counting the Programs.
In DB I can have both User and Program null.
Letu2019s take these scenarios...
1) For a User, Program can be null
2) For a Program, User can be null
3) And both can be null.
A null Program does not give problem since Cross tab does not count the null values and in my case too, it remove the Program which are null from the Cross tab because of the counting its doing on Program. Hence scenario 1 and 3 is not a Problem.
Problem comes in scenario 2 (For a Program, User can be null).
In this case since Program is not null it will get counted and will be grouped under null user but I donu2019t want to show the null user Grouping in my cross tab.
"Suppress empty rows" and "suppress empty colums" does not help.
Thanks & Regards,
Amrita -
How can I findout the coulm value contains 0 through 9 for the table
could u plz suggest me how can I findout the coulm value contains <> 0 through 9 for the table...
Well I am going to give it a shot, because I believe I am looking for the same thing.
I have a value that is of type varchar2. How can I determine if it has special characters or alpha characters in it? In other words, I only want the value to consist of numbers. (Initially it had been thought that Letters would be used as well, but now they just want numbers and the datatype of the column cannot be altered since there is data in it.)
I have gotten this far, but I do not know what else I can use besides '[:alpha:]'? I cannot seem to find this documented anywhere...I can find the regexp package reference, but not the character classes...
select regexp_instr('1a23456', '[[:alpha:]]',1,1,1, 'i') x
from dual
This works fine = returns 3, so I know there is an alpha character.
select regexp_instr('1$23456', '[[:alpha:]]',1,1,1, 'i') x
from dual
This returns 0 - what do I need to change so that it detects the '$' and returns 3?
Thanks!!
Janel -
How can i get the all values from the Property file to Hashtable?
how can i get the all values from the Property file to Hashtable?
ok,consider my property file name is pro.PROPERTIES
and it contain
8326=sun developer
4306=sun java developer
3943=java developer
how can i get the all keys & values from the pro.PROPERTIES to hashtable
plz help guys..............The Properties class is already a subclass of Hashtable. So if you have a Properties object, you already have a Hashtable. So all you need to do is the first part of that:Properties props = new Properties();
InputStream is = new FileInputStream("tivoli.properties");
props.load(is); -
How can I get the edited value from the editor in JTable
I have a JTextField added as an editor to a cell in JTable.
I value gets changed when I press enter.
but in actionPerformed of the JTextField when I say
String txtEditorValue = txtEditor.getText();
I am getting the old value. How can I get the edited value? Thanks.Hi,
I guess, your understanding of how JTable works together with its models is not good enough - for example the method getTableCellEditorComponent(...) of the TableCellEditor interface is used to get the component, that should be used as editing component - its second parameter is a value that should be used to setup the editing component - it is normally not the editing component itself.
JTable uses an underlying TableModel to store the cell values - if you have edited a cell, JTable gets the value of the editing component by itself and stores it in the TableModel using its setValueAt(...) method. To retrieve this data you only need to query the TableModel using row and column of this cell as parameters
say jt is your JTable, and row and column are the row and column of the cell - so to get the value, simply use
Object obj = jt.getModel().getValueAt(row,column);
if you know, that there is a String in this cell use
String str = (String) jt.getModel().getValueAt(row,column);
The editor component is used for the view of the JTable - you only want the data, which is stored in the model - you don't have to deal with the GUI components in this case.
greetings Marsian -
How can i pass the Input value to the sql file in the korn shell ??
Hi,
How can i pass the Input value to the sql file in the korn shell ??
I have to pass the 4 different values to the sql file and each time i pass the value it has to generate the txt file for that value like wise it has to generate the 4 files at each run.
can any one help me out.
RajaCan you please more elaberate., perhaps you should more elaberate.
sqlplus is a program. you start it from the korn shell. when it's finished, processing control returns to the korn shell. the korn shell and sqlplus do not communicate back and forth.
so "spool the output from .sql file to some txt file from k shell, while passing the input parameters to the sql file from korn shell" makes no sense. -
How can I reference the last value in a column?
How can I reference the last value in a column? For example, today I want the value of A1 to appear in another cell. Tomorrow, I will add a row and want to reference A2, next day A3, and so forth.
Now I got it:
=OFFSET(A1,COUNT(A)-1,0) -
I'm trying to install itunes but can't complete installation as its trying to install onto F: drive. I don't have a F drive and I'm not given option of selecting the drive to install on. How can I select the drive that i want to install on?
Hi,
How do you connect the printer to the XP machine ? If USB, you need to make that machine as a Print server. Please try this:
http://techtips.salon.com/make-windows-computer-print-server-11914.html
Regards.
BH
**Click the KUDOS thumb up on the left to say 'Thanks'**
Make it easier for other people to find solutions by marking a Reply 'Accept as Solution' if it solves your problem. -
How can i select the next column instead of next row when press enter key
I need to know how can i select the next column instead of next row when i press the enter key.By default ,when i press enter key the next row is selected and the column remain unchanged but I wants opposite that is the row should remain unchanged but column index will changed.
Thanks to all.Well, the right arrow key will already move you to the next column, so the easiest way to do this is to modify the InputMap to have the Enter key invoke the same Action as the right arrow key.
You can search the forum for my "Table Actions" (without the space) example that will show you how to do this. -
How can i write the floats value in Unitronics vision230 plc using modbus Ethernet
How can i write the Float value in unitronics Vision230 PLC usinsg modbus ethernet (MB Ethernet Master Query.vi) I read and write the 32 bit register, for e.g i want to write the 23.45 value on 2nd add. of MF. And MF register is 32 bit register. I read and write the 32 bit register.
Narendra.
Solved!
Go to Solution.Thanks Amit for your solution but i can not use the string to write the value because MB Ethernet master Query.vi only accepet the integer value its not take string values or any other i.e floats values etc.....otherwise i have no problem to write or read the 32 bit register values , only problem is that the MB Ethernet master Query.vi only accept the integer value there4 how can write the float value.
Narendra
Message Edited by Artemistech on 01-30-2009 11:06 PM -
In Jsp TagLib how can I get the Attribute value (like JavaBean) in jsp
Dear Friends,
TagLib how can I get the Attribute value (like JavaBean) in jsp .
I do this thing.
public void setPageContext(PageContext p) {
pc = p;
pc.setAttribute("id", new String("1") );
pc.setAttribute("first_name",new String("Siddharth")); //,pc.SESSION_SCOPE);
pc.setAttribute("last_name", new String("singh"));
but in Jsp
<td>
<%=pageContext.getAttribute("first_name"); %>
cause null is returing.
Pls HELP me
with regards
Siddharth SinghFirst, there is no need to pass in the page context to the tag. It already is present. How you get to it depends on what type of tag:
Using [url http://java.sun.com/j2ee/1.4/docs/api/javax/servlet/jsp/tagext/SimpleTagSupport.html]SimpleTagSupport
public class MyTag extends SimpleTagSupport
public void doTag()
PageContext pc = (PageContext)getJspContext();
pc.setAttribute("first_name", "Siddharth");
pc.setAttribute("last_name", "Singh");
pc.setAttribute("id", "1");
}Using [url http://java.sun.com/j2ee/1.4/docs/api/javax/servlet/jsp/tagext/TagSupport.html]TagSupport or it's subclass [url http://java.sun.com/j2ee/1.4/docs/api/javax/servlet/jsp/tagext/BodyTagSupport.html]BodyTagSupport the page context is aleady declared as an implicit object:
public class MyTag extends TagSupport
public void doStartTag()
pageContext.setAttribute("first_name", "Siddharth");
pageContext.setAttribute("last_name", "Singh");
pageContext.setAttribute("id", "1");
}In each case, this sort of thing should work:
<mytags:MyTag />
<%= pageContext.getAttribute("first_name") %>I
Maybe you are looking for
-
Apple Mail takes a very long time to send messages.
A few weeks ago, Apple Mail started to act up. Even small email messages without images now take 30 seconds to send. They sit forever in the outbox. What can be the reason of this?
-
I installed CF 10 on a server running Windows Server 2008 R2 Standard having logged into the server as a Windows user in the administrator group. I set up CF 10 Administrator to use a single password (the default). I can log into CF Admin when auth
-
My ipod touch was trying to update and is now broken how do i fix it
My ipod touch was trying to update but wouldnt finish so i tryed restarting it, it is now frozen on a white screen, wont restart properly, and itunes wont read it. How do i fix it and whats wrong with it??
-
Image Capture is not recognizing my Epson Stylus Scanner 2000
I have an Epson Stylus Scanner 2000 printer that scans, prints, copies and fax. I faithfully used these fetures in my home-based buisness with my G3 until I traded for a Mac Pro. I can print without a glitch, no problems there. How can I scan and fax
-
Embedding Flex App/Component/Chart in a PDF
I know there are solutions out there like AlivePDF and PurePDF. However we also want to be able to embed pieces of our application into the pdf we generate. An example is saving an interactive grid into a pdf so that a client can also use the chart